gpiolib: acpi: Prevent out-of-bounds pin access in OperationRegion handler
The ACPI GPIO OperationRegion handler receives pin offsets as a
64-bit address. Previously, this value could be assigned to a pin index
without validation, potentially causing out-of-bounds access if
the ACPI table provides an invalid offset.
This patch explicitly checks that the 64-bit address is less than
agpio->pin_table_length before using it, returning AE_BAD_PARAMETER
if the check fails. Additionally, it makes the length calculation
overflow-safe and ensures proper unsigned types for loop counters.
